Originally referring to a resinous substance derived from cannabis, haseesh evokes a sense of altered reality. In poetry, it often symbolizes escape, altered states of consciousness, and the blurring of reality and illusion.

Poets use haseesh to explore themes of escape from mundane life. It often appears in verses about dreams, illusions, and the quest for deeper truths.
